// See https://github.com/dialogflow/dialogflow-fulfillment-nodejs
// for Dialogflow fulfillment library docs, samples, and to report issues
'use strict' ;
const functions = require ( 'firebase-functions' ) ;
const { WebhookClient} = require ( 'dialogflow-fulfillment' ) ;
const { Card, Suggestion} = require ( 'dialogflow-fulfillment' ) ;
process . env . DEBUG = 'dialogflow:debug' ; // enables lib debugging statements
exports . dialogflowFirebaseFulfillment = functions . https . onRequest ( ( request , response ) => {
const agent = new WebhookClient ( { request, response } ) ;
console . log ( 'Dialogflow Request headers: ' + JSON . stringify ( request . headers ) ) ;
console . log ( 'Dialogflow Request body: ' + JSON . stringify ( request . body ) ) ;
function welcome ( agent ) {
agent . add ( `Welcome to my agent!` ) ;
}
function fallback ( agent ) {
agent . add ( `I didn't understand` ) ;
agent . add ( `I'm sorry, can you try again?` ) ;
}
function random ( agent ) {
console . log ( "We are in webhook demo" ) ;
var number = Math . floor ( Math . random ( ) * 6 ) + 1 ;
agent . add ( `Here's your random number ` + number ) ;
}
function booktickets ( agent ) {
const city = agent . parameters [ 'city' ] ;
const name = agent . parameters [ 'name' ] ;
const cityLength = city . length > 0 ;
const nameLength = name . length > 0 ;
if ( cityLength && nameLength ) {
agent . add ( `I got your city and name` ) ;
} else if ( ! cityLength && nameLength ) {
agent . add ( `I got your name but not your city` ) ;
} else if ( cityLength && ! nameLength ) {
agent . add ( `I got your city but not your name` ) ;
} else {
agent . add ( `Did not get anything! What is your name and city?` ) ;
}
}
// // Uncomment and edit to make your own intent handler
// // uncomment `intentMap.set('your intent name here', yourFunctionHandler);`
// // below to get this function to be run when a Dialogflow intent is matched
// function yourFunctionHandler(agent) {
// agent.add(`This message is from Dialogflow's Cloud Functions for Firebase editor!`);
// agent.add(new Card({
// title: `Title: this is a card title`,
// imageUrl: 'https://developers.google.com/actions/images/badges/XPM_BADGING_GoogleAssistant_VER.png',
// text: `This is the body text of a card. You can even use line\n breaks and emoji! 💁`,
// buttonText: 'This is a button',
// buttonUrl: 'https://assistant.google.com/'
// })
// );
// agent.add(new Suggestion(`Quick Reply`));
// agent.add(new Suggestion(`Suggestion`));
// agent.setContext({ name: 'weather', lifespan: 2, parameters: { city: 'Rome' }});
// }
// // Uncomment and edit to make your own Google Assistant intent handler
// // uncomment `intentMap.set('your intent name here', googleAssistantHandler);`
// // below to get this function to be run when a Dialogflow intent is matched
// function googleAssistantHandler(agent) {
// let conv = agent.conv(); // Get Actions on Google library conv instance
// conv.ask('Hello from the Actions on Google client library!') // Use Actions on Google library
// agent.add(conv); // Add Actions on Google library responses to your agent's response
// }
// // See https://github.com/dialogflow/dialogflow-fulfillment-nodejs/tree/master/samples/actions-on-google
// // for a complete Dialogflow fulfillment library Actions on Google client library v2 integration sample
// Run the proper function handler based on the matched Dialogflow intent name
let intentMap = new Map ( ) ;
intentMap . set ( 'Default Welcome Intent' , welcome ) ;
intentMap . set ( 'Default Fallback Intent' , fallback ) ;
intentMap . set ( 'random' , random ) ;
intentMap . set ( 'booktickets' , booktickets ) ;
// intentMap.set('your intent name here', yourFunctionHandler);
// intentMap.set('your intent name here', googleAssistantHandler);
agent . handleRequest ( intentMap ) ;
} ) ;
